Change Registry Settings To Open Eml File From Web Pages In Outlook Express?

Jul 10, 2008

I couldn't find an appropriate forum which would suit the type of problem I am facing so I am putting it here.I needed to create an intranet web application that has pages with hyperlinks to eml files. The eml files as is known are email files in MIME format which outlook express can open. However what I found was if eml files are on your machine, it opens in outlook express but when opened as an hyperlink, it opens in Internet Explorer (IE) as an mhtml file. And any attachments that may be in the eml file are not displayed at all!I didn't understand why IE has to poke inbetween. After searching the net, I came across a solution that required changes in the Registry of the client machine.The change is to be made to the node HKEY_CLASSES_ROOTMIMEDatabaseContent Typemessage/rfc822.The following is a REG file that can be imported for this change.[HKEY_CLASSES_ROOTMIMEDatabaseContent ypemessage/rfc822]"extension"=".eml""CLSID"=""However after this change, though eml files opened in Outlook express, MHT files stopped opening in IE.Then I simply deleted the rfc822 node and to my surprise, MHT files opened in IE and eml files opened in outlook express and everything was fine!!But I don't want to use this sledge hammer solution. I want to know what this registry key is for and how can I set it to achieve what I want . i.e. open eml files from web pages in outlook express without affecting other file types
